India national deaf cricket team [1] [2] [3] represents India in international deaf cricket arena. The team consists of players who are having hearing problems ( deaf).

The team participated in the 3rd edition of the 2017 Deaf Cricket Asia Cup tournament in India. [4] [5] [6] The team ended up as winners to Sri Lanka in the finals, won the match by a big margin of 156 runs. [7] [8] [9] [10]

On 30 November 2018, India ended up as runners-up in the 2018 Deaf T20 World Cup after losing to Sri Lanka by 36 runs. [11] [12]
